Summary This is the essential guide for any fitness professional working with pregnant clients. Exercise in water classes are extremely popular with pregnant women, but there are obvious health and safety considerations. The authors take you through the underpinning knowledge, and outline the many benefits of water based exercise for pregnant clients. Includes: - how to motivate and support clients - practical skills to teach a successful and useful pool session - putting together an effective session - the safety considerations when working with pregnant women in a pool environment - learn about screening, contraindications and pool safety - working safely with clients with additional health concerns such as obesity/overweight or diabetes
